新登場!Shopify.dev MCPサーバーがあなたのAIアシスタントを強化します

ECサイトの開発における効率性と正確性は、企業の競争力を左右する重要な要素です。特に、Shopifyの開発リソースを最大限に活用するためには、最新のAPI情報を迅速かつ正確に取得することが求められます。しかし、APIの頻繁な更新や膨大なドキュメント情報を追いかけることは、開発者にとって大きな負担となります。

Shopify.dev MCPサーバーが開発者の課題を解決

そこで、Shopifyは開発者のニーズを満たす新しいツール、Shopify.dev MCPサーバーをリリースしました。これは、あなたのAIアシスタントがShopifyの開発リソースにアクセスできるようにするもので、ドキュメントの検索やAPIスキーマの内部調査、Shopify APIに関する最新の情報取得が可能になります。これにより、CursorやClaudeデスクトップ内で開発アシスタントの全潜在能力を引き出すことができます。

Shopify.dev MCPサーバーの設定と利用手順

まず、Shopify dev MCP サーバーを設定します。具体的な設定手順は以下の通りです。


// 1. 必要なライブラリのインストール
npm install shopify-dev-mcp

// 2. MCPサーバーの設定
const mcpServer = require('shopify-dev-mcp');
mcpServer.start();

これで、AIアシスタントからShopify.dev MCPサーバーへのアクセスが可能になります。特定のAPI情報を取得したい場合は、以下のようにクエリを投げます。


// API情報の取得
const apiInfo = mcpServer.getApiInfo('your-api-name');
console.log(apiInfo);

パフォーマンスとコストの観点から

Shopify.dev MCPサーバーを導入することで、API情報の取得時間が大幅に短縮され、開発効率が向上します。また、このツールはオープンソースで提供されており、追加のコストをかけずに利用することができます。これにより、開発コストの削減と同時に、開発品質の向上を実現できます。

実装時の注意点・ベストプラクティス

Shopify.dev MCPサーバーの使用にあたり、以下の点に注意してください。

  • AIアシスタントとの連携設定を行う際、正確なAPI名を指定することが重要です。
  • 大量のクエリを一度に投げると、サーバーに負荷がかかる可能性があります。必要な情報のみを適切にクエリ化することが推奨されます。

次のステップ:Shopify.dev MCPサーバーの可能性

Shopify.dev MCPサーバーは、新たな開発リソースの活用方法を提供しています。今後はこのツールを利用したAIアシスタントの更なる進化が期待されます。例えば、API情報を元にした自動コーディングなど、AIと開発の融合が進む可能性があります。

参考記事: Shopify.dev MCP Server